Electron–lithium elastic scattering in a strong laser field

The elastic scattering of electrons by lithium in the presence of a laser field, which is strong by laboratory standards but weak compared with 1 au of electric-field strength, is studied near the forward direction to investigate the effect of the target "dressing." The scattering cross section is found to increase to more than 50 times the undressed value at scattering angles of [Formula: see text].
